(1) Connecting hard disk drives
This section describes how to connect additional hard disk drives.
(a) In case of 3.5-inch hard disk drive installed
Connect the cables as in the following figure when adding 3.5-inch hard disk drives. Install the hard disk
drives in order from the left side.
Connect the first Hard Disk Drive to SATA0, the second to SATA1.
Connecting to the miniSAS connector on the motherboard
A dedicated cable (K410-278(00)) is required.
You can use the controller on the motherboard to build a RAID system. For more information, see
